Halyard
The Frensi has a rope halyard (5mm diameter, 8m long) to raise and lower the rig. It goes round a pulley at the top of the halyard mount and then is tied to a metal eye on the upper boom. There is a clamcleat on the halyard mount to secure it once the sail is up. The clamcleat is side-facing which makes it easier to uncleat when you are on the water.
Gooseneck
The gooseneck is nine plastic "beads" with rope through the middle of them that go around the mast just below the Laser gooseneck fitting. The Frensi goosneck makes sure the Frensi boom stays close to the mast and can move up and down as needed.
Underneath the gooseneck, the rope ends in a pulley. The kicker/vang rope goes through the gooseneck pulley and back down to a cleat. As the kicker is pulled on, it not only pulls the boom down to tension the rig, but also tightens the gooseneck beads round the mast.
Kicking strap (vang)
The kicker is a clamcleat on a metal base that attaches to the Laser kicker fitting using a shackle. The rope from the kicker goes up and around the pulley under the gooseneck and back down into the cleat.
